		<description>&lt;a href="http://www.nybooks.com/articles/16991"&gt;Expect a miracle?&lt;/a&gt; &lt;a href=&quot;http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Freeman_Dyson&quot;&gt;Freeman&lt;/a&gt; &lt;a href=&quot;http://www.sns.ias.edu/~dyson/&quot;&gt;Dyson&lt;/a&gt; on Littlewood&apos;s Law of Miracles:  &quot;...the total number of events that happen to us is about thirty thousand per day, or about a million per month. ...The chance of a miracle is about one per million events. Therefore we should expect about one miracle to happen, on the average, every month.&quot;  From his review of book debunking the paranormal (whose views he isn&apos;t entirely willing to accept).
